Milburn Stone. Hugh Milburn Stone (July 5, 1904 – June 12, 1980) [1] was an American actor, best known for his role as "Doc" (Dr. Galen Adams) on the Western series Gunsmoke . Early life. Stone was born in Burrton, Kansas, to Herbert Stone and the former Laura Belfield. [2] .
Milburn Stone (1904-1980) was a character actor who played "Doc Adams" on TV's Gunsmoke for 20 years. He also appeared in films, vaudeville, and John Ford's westerns.
